Are all Bouncers the same do you have diffrent ones for diffrent ages or can you use them all for newborns?
My Bjorn bouncer (a href="http://www.babybecause.com/Shop/Control/Product/fp/SFV/32239/vpid/3151124/vpcsid/0/rid/125321)" rel="nofollow"http://www.babybecause.com/Shop/Control/…/a said 8 pounds+ on the box, and I think it requires a little bit of head control in the upright position. However, it does recline and I think that would be ok for a newborn. I also have a Fisher Price rocker (a href="http://www.toysrus.com/product/index.jsp?productId=2508004)," rel="nofollow"http://www.toysrus.com/product/index.jsp…/a and that one would probably be ok for a newborn too because it can recline. It also has battery vibration, which is nice. The Bjorn needsto be pushed or the baby has to kick to get it to bounce. I didn't really use either until he was about 1 month, because I was holding him all of the time.
